Productivity Variables Definition:
Three factors critical to productivity improvement - labor, capital, and the art and science of management.

Productivity Variables Notes:
Productivity variables ensure the productivity enhancement through different factors such as labor, capital and proper management. Labor mainly comprise of workforce whether skilled, or non skilled. Productivity can be improved by improving the some key areas which are related to the labor such as social overhead, effective labor force. Capital can improve productivity by installing the latest technology in manufacturing processes. Management also play important role in improving productivity by collecting and disseminating knowledge efficiently. The management team use labors force effectively, and know how to manage capital efficiently to enhance the productivity of business.
